Abstract

The utility model discloses a sealed automatic blanking device, which relates to the technical field of blanking devices and comprises a glove box and a hinge, a sealing plate is mounted on the outer wall of the hinge, a pneumatic quantitative star-shaped blanking valve is mounted at the bottom of the glove box, a glove body is mounted on the outer wall of the glove box in an inlaid manner, and the pneumatic quantitative star-shaped blanking valve is mounted on the outer wall of the glove box. A two-position five-way hand pulling valve is installed on the outer wall of the pneumatic quantitative star-shaped discharging valve, a nitrogen pipe is installed on the outer wall of the glove box, an exhaust valve is installed on the outer wall of the glove box, and a stainless steel storage hopper is installed on the inner wall of the glove box. By installing the automatic discharging mechanism, materials to be packaged are placed in the glove body, the glove box feeding window is closed, nitrogen is filled into the glove box, after the glove box is filled with the nitrogen, the materials are unpacked in the glove box and placed in the stainless steel storage funnel in the glove box, and then the glove box is opened. The two-position five-way hand pulling valve is pulled to control the pneumatic quantitative star-shaped discharging valve to complete automatic feeding of materials.

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the technical field of feeding devices, specifically a sealed automatic feeding device. Background Technology

[0002] The feeding device, also known as a glove box, is a laboratory piece of equipment primarily used for various experimental operations in an ultrapure environment free of water, oxygen, and dust. It provides a stable experimental environment by filling the chamber with high-purity inert gas and circulating and filtering out reactive substances such as nitrogen. A glove box is typically a fully enclosed cavity that completely isolates the internal environment from the external environment. One side of the chamber is equipped with a viewing window and operating gloves, allowing operators to handle the products inside the chamber. When handling toxic or hazardous materials, the glove box protects both the operator and the environment.

[0003] Patent document CN218226755U discloses a glove box, which includes: a flexible box body with an inner side forming an operating space; a gas frame connected to the flexible box body; wherein the flexible box body and the gas frame are formed of a flexible material, and in the uninflated state, the flexible material is foldable or compressible; the gas frame expands the flexible box body when inflated. This utility model uses a gas frame to support the flexible box body. The fully flexible design avoids damage to the glove box caused by rigid support components puncturing the flexible material box body, and also solves the problem of rigid support components being difficult to carry.

[0004] However, the glove box in the aforementioned published literature is mainly designed to solve the problem that rigid supports are not easy to carry, making it inconvenient to unload materials and eliminating the need for continuous manual feeding. The original device uses a glove box installed at the reactor mouth, filled with nitrogen for protection, and manual batch feeding is used. This operation method has feeding safety risks, as operators at the reactor mouth are prone to injury when feeding materials during abnormal reactions, and there is also the risk of human error (overfeeding or underfeeding).

[0005] In view of this, it is necessary to develop an automatic feeding mechanism to facilitate the feeding of materials without the need for manual continuous feeding. Utility Model Content

[0026] Please see Figure 1 and Figure 2An automatic sealing feeding device includes: a glove box 1, with an automatic feeding mechanism on the inner wall of the glove box 1 for convenient material feeding without manual continuous feeding. The automatic feeding mechanism includes a hinge 2, which is disposed on the outer wall of the glove box 1. A sealing plate 3 is installed on the outer wall of the hinge 2. A pneumatic quantitative star-shaped feeding valve 5 is installed at the bottom of the glove box 1. A glove body 4 is embedded in the outer wall of the glove box 1. A two-position five-way manual valve 6 is installed on the outer wall of the pneumatic quantitative star-shaped feeding valve 5. A nitrogen pipe 7 and an exhaust valve 8 are installed on the outer wall of the glove box 1. A stainless steel storage funnel 9 is installed on the inner wall of the glove box 1, and the stainless steel storage funnel 9 is located on top of the pneumatic quantitative star-shaped feeding valve 5. The original device used a glove box 1 installed at the mouth of a reaction vessel, with the glove box 1 filled with nitrogen for protection. The feeding process currently involves manual batching and quantitative addition of materials. This method poses a safety risk, as operators are prone to injury when the reaction is abnormal at the vessel opening and during material feeding. Furthermore, human error (overfeeding or underfeeding) is a concern. Therefore, improvements are needed. During production, the sealing plate 3 is opened via hinge 2, opening the feed window of glove box 1. Packaged materials are placed into the glove body 4, and the feed window of glove box 1 is closed, connecting the nitrogen pipe 7 to an external nitrogen supply device. Nitrogen is then introduced into glove box 1. Once glove box 1 is full of nitrogen, the materials are unpacked inside glove box 1 and placed into the stainless steel storage funnel 9. Material addition is completed by pulling the two-position five-way manual valve 6 to control the pneumatic quantitative star-shaped feed valve 5. The nitrogen in glove box 1 is then released through the exhaust valve 8, connecting it to the outside environment.

[0027] Please see Figure 3 and Figure 4The outer wall of glove box 1 is equipped with a gas detection mechanism for convenient control of the amount of nitrogen entering glove box 1. The gas detection mechanism includes a control terminal 10, which is located on the outer wall of glove box 1. An indicator light 11 and a control button 12 are installed on the outer wall of control terminal 10. The inner wall of glove box 1 is equipped with an air inlet 13, and a solenoid valve 14 is installed on the inner wall of air inlet 13. A gas volume box 15 is installed at the bottom of glove box 1. A positioning slide rod 16 is installed on the inner wall of gas volume box 15. A trigger plate 17 is installed around the outer wall of positioning slide rod 16. A trigger block 19 is installed on the outer wall of trigger plate 17. A trigger button 18 is installed on the inner wall of gas volume box 15. A sleeve 20 is installed on the inner wall of gas volume box 15, and a sleeve rod 21 is installed on the inner wall of sleeve 20. A return spring 22 is installed around the outer wall of the sleeve 21, and one end of the sleeve 21 extends to the outer wall of the trigger plate 17. Since the glove box 1 needs to be filled with nitrogen, the operator cannot know when the nitrogen in the glove box 1 is full, which may result in overfilling or underfilling. Therefore, this needs to be improved. When filling with nitrogen, the solenoid valve 14 works to allow the air inlet 13 to flow, and the nitrogen in the glove box 1 gradually flows into the gas volume box 15. The nitrogen pushes the trigger plate 17 to move on the positioning slide rod 16, and the sleeve 21 moves in the sleeve 20. The return spring 22 is compressed. When the trigger block 19 touches the trigger button 18, the indicator light 11 lights up, indicating that the internal nitrogen is full and no further filling is needed. This avoids the situation where the nitrogen is underfilled and affects the normal operation of the glove box 1.
